Abstract
A GaAs register file for storing of digital data is configured with a plurality of latches having a data terminal and an enable terminal connected to a write enable circuit. The wire enable circuit provides a write enable strobe signal to enable the latch during the loading of data into the plurality of latches. The write enable circuit has an enable input circuit, a clock input circuit and two combining circuits. The enable input circuit receives an enable signal from an address decode logic and provides a time delay to the enable signal. The clock input circuit receives a clock signal and delays the clock signal signal. The delayed clock signal and enable signal are combined to obtained a combination signal. A second clock delay is provided by plurality of series connected GaAs gates which defines the width of the write enable puse. The second clock delayed signal is ANDED with the combination signal to obtained the write enable strobe signal.
